This book presents new research results on the challenges of local politics in different European countries, including Germany, the Netherlands, the Nordic countries and Switzerland, together with theoretical considerations on the further development and strengthening of local self-government. It focuses on analyses of the most recent developments in local democracy and administration.

Tomas Bergström is Associate Professor in the Department of Political Science at Lund University, Sweden.  

Jochen Franzke is Professor of Administrative Science at the University of Potsdam, Germany.  

Sabine Kuhlmann is Professor of Political Sciences, Administration and Organization at the University of Potsdam in Germany. She also is the Vice-Chair of the German National Regulatory Control Council at the German Federal Chancellery and she serves as the Vice-President for Western Europe of the IIAS and the Vice-President of EGPA. 

Ellen Wayenberg is Professor at the Faculty of Economics and Business Administration, Ghent University, Belgium.
